RALEIGH – Scattered observations of Unwell and dead deer as a consequence of an outbreak of hemorrhagic disease happen to be claimed in counties through the foothills, piedmont and coastal plain of North Carolina during the last month. Officials Together with the North Carolina Wildlife Resources Fee are inquiring that citizens report dead or certainly Ill deer for their neighborhood district wildlife biologist that can help check the impression from the disorder on deer herds across the condition. “Hemorrhagic disease is a typical illness in southeastern deer populations that triggers sporadic outbreaks every couple of years, commonly resulting in dead deer located close to drinking water in late summer months,” mentioned Moriah Boggess, deer biologist with the Wildlife Fee. “The expression hemorrhagic disorder is collectively utilized for each Bluetongue and Epizootic Hemorrhagic disorder viruses, each of which cause very similar indications in deer.” Hemorrhagic disease is extremely diverse from Long-term throwing away sickness, which was initial detected in North Carolina this 12 months in two deer from Yadkin County. “a vital difference between The 2 health conditions is the fact deer, especially in the south, are adapted to hemorrhagic disorder as it’s been here provided that We now have deer records, but CWD is a comparatively new deer disorder,” Boggess claimed. “Even inside the worst hemorrhagic illness outbreaks, some deer endure and move on their immunity to offspring; CWD However is incurable and deer that contract the disease simply cannot endure it. when it may well appear to be hemorrhagic disorder kills far more deer during the short-term, the long run implications of CWD tend to be grimmer, because CWD permanently has an effect on populace viability and an infection fees steadily climb every year.” Sick deer suspect of getting hemorrhagic disorder have already been claimed in 39 counties from the condition, with the best frequency of reports through the mountains and piedmont areas.
